Has anyone in here heard of this thing called couch-surfing? I think it sounds like an excellent way of getting to meet interesting people and see some "real" places you usually wouldn't see. I think I would definitely give it a try if I had a chance to take a couple of months off from my life.

For those who don't know what couch-surfing is, it's basically exchange of hospitality between strangers. You crash on other people's couches, or any place they can spare for free, and then you move on to the next place. Obviousely there are great risks with this, but there are couch-surfing travel communities online that I'm sure know what they are doing, such as this one. https://www.couchsurfing.org/<BR>
